The Pipeline Integrity Department of the Daqing Oilfield Engineering Resource Sharing Center completed the pipeline repair tasks in Jiangsu, Zhejiang, and Shanghai​

Recently, good news came from the Pipeline Integrity Department of the Resource Sharing Center at Daqing Oilfield Engineering Construction Company. The 4-member team it assembled successfully completed the task assigned to them in the 2025 defect ring weld Type B sleeve repair project carried out by the West-East Gas Transmission Corporation’s Jiangsu, Zhejiang, and Shanghai branch. Thanks to their excellent execution skills and problem-solving abilities, they not only passed the inspection successfully but also received high praise from the client, marking this as a successful first step for the center in expanding its operations in new markets.   As the center’s first construction project launched in the market, this project bears the important mission of exploring market-based operation models and establishing a professional brand image. Upon arriving at the construction site in Wuxi City, Jiangsu Province, on June 30, the project team got straight to work. In just 3 days, they efficiently completed all the preliminary preparations, including submitting applications for site access, arranging personnel, bringing in mechanical equipment, and preparing construction materials, thus laying a solid foundation for the smooth commencement of the project.   This construction task involves performing B-type sleeve repairs on the defective ring welds of the pipelines under the jurisdiction of the Jiangsu-Zhejiang-Shanghai Gas Transmission Branch. The work encompasses the entire process, including ring weld positioning, coordination for temporary land use, excavation of work pits, safety measures, welding operations, anti-corrosion and insulation treatments, as well as landscape restoration. Faced with the dual pressures of a tight schedule and heavy workload, the team members stepped up to the challenge and progressed steadily in strict accordance with the construction plan: from July 3rd to 5th, they completed the excavation of 539 cubic meters of soil, creating the conditions necessary for subsequent work; on the 6th, they quickly set up protective shelters to establish a safety barrier for the construction process; on the 7th, they precisely carried out equipment calibration and sleeve alignment to ensure perfection in the welding process.   Since the pipelines in use could not have their flow stopped, from the 8th to the 10th, the team worked around the clock, carrying out welding operations for three consecutive days under scorching heat. At that time, the temperature at the construction site was over 40 degrees, with intense heat waves on the surface. The team members stayed at their posts despite the scorching heat, overseeing welding operations, conducting gas tests, checking safety procedures, and coordinating the work on site. One task after another was carried out in an orderly manner, with their work clothes soaked with sweat. Their voices became hoarse yet remained strong, and their steps grew heavier yet they never stopped. They demonstrated responsibility and commitment through their perseverance, and ensured the safe and smooth progress of the construction work through their hard work. Subsequently, unmanned monitoring was carried out from the 11th to the 12th; anti-corrosion and insulation work was advanced efficiently on the 13th; and soil backfilling was completed in its entirety on the 14th. The entire construction process was well-coordinated with a fast pace, enabling the project deadline to be met ahead of schedule. Thanks to their solid professional skills and relentless dedication, the project team completed all construction tasks on schedule. Upon inspection by the client, all criteria related to project quality and safety management met the required standards. The client fully recognized the team’s high level of efficiency and excellence in construction under extreme conditions, believing that it \"proved with its performance the capabilities of a professional team to tackle challenging tasks.\"   After achieving success in the first attempt, the project team did not stop there. At present, they have taken the initiative to engage with the client party and conducted on-site inspections at the construction site. By drawing on the proven experience gained from this project, they are refining their bidding proposals for future projects, with the aim of continuing to win bids for subsequent tasks related to the inspection and management of quality risks in the circumferential welds of the West-East Gas Pipeline project. This will contribute to the company’s high-quality development as well as the expansion of the center’s market presence outside its home region.
